Abstract
The goals of flexibility and globalization force enterprises to decentralize their activities and continuously (re)structure their network of relationships, with respect to their productive ”supply chain” as well as to their design and innovation processes. The scale of involved companies is often small, but, thanks to the synergies enabled by operating within a network, these companies are able to increase their competitiveness.
